    XP Mode disconnects host wireless connection


    I have Windows 7 Pro with XP Mode. When I start the virtual machine, my wireless connection disconnects. Rather, it remains connected except it reports that there is no internet connection. Shutting down the XP Mode virtual machine does not allow me to regain my internet connection. Repair connection, disconnect/reconnect all fail. I have to reboot to reconnect successfully.

    I have the network interface in XP Mode set to NAT although I have tried other settings. As soon as I start the virtual machine, my wireless connection dies.

    Interesting. I got it working by disabling the "Microsoft Virtual WiFi Miniport Adaptor" under Windows 7 Pro x64. Then, my WiFi stays connected when I start the XP Mode virtual machine. I am not sure where this driver comes from but it is pretty old. It has a date of 6/21/2006 v6.1.7600.16385.
